If you have been along to a couple of our club runs or are renewing your membership then the club is now offering the opportunity to buy/renew your membership online. When you click the link below you will be taken to the British Cycling website to process your membership.
Please read our Membership Terms and Conditions
Male Members will pay the following:
Senior £15
Grand Veteran £15
Female membership is as follows:
Senior £15
Grand Veteran £15
For All:
Junior £Free (Please send a completed membership form to the club secretary)
Second Claim £15
* Existing members – membership will still run from 1st January – 31st December
** All new members will have their membership run from the date they join and will be renewable annually from their join date.
Please note that if you are using the on-line membership system British Cycling levy a non-refundable charge of £1 for the transaction.
